I can't find a temporary file

I was working on a document that was emailed to me without first downloading it to my computer. Stupid of me. Then, I hit save at the end and it disappeared. I thought I had lost it forever. But, then when I tried to download the original attachement (to work on for the second time) I did a save and it brought me to a "temp" folder. In that folder, I could see the document that I had worked on yesterday and thought was lost. I can see that the doc is in local disk:c->doc and settings->owner-->local settings-->temp. But, when I try to go there, I don't see the document. It is so weird. How can I get this temp document? tia

Open Windows Explorer and go to Tools(I belive)-->Folder Options-->View then select to show hidden files. This showed make all hidden files visble. If that works right click the document and go to properties and uncheck the hidden box. That way if you set you computer to not show hidden file again it won't hide that file.
